Handing off the Slatemap tile cache to Priya before the sync. Current state: L2 cache hit rate ~82%, eviction storms on zoom levels 14–16 still unresolved. Workaround in place: pinned hot tiles for the Brindleport region. Don't touch the TTL config until the invalidation fix lands — it masks a race in the render queue. Remaining tasks, benchmarks, and the eviction-storm investigation notes are all collected on the internal page below.

runbook for tahag-fajep: https://confluence.lumicsys.internal/pages/display/browse/display

## Changelog — Quotaline v4.2

Defaults changed for per-tenant rate quotas. New tenants now start on the "metered" tier instead of "unlimited trial". Burst allowance halved; sustained rate unchanged. Existing tenants keep prior limits until renewal. If you onboard a tenant manually, don't copy old templates — they carry the stale defaults. The current production values are as follows.

service settings:
[fraeth]
port = 8443
team = kasvan
host = fraeth.qorvelsoft.test
region = lower-4
access_code = ac_d57221
timeout_ms = 250

// Pricing experiment client for the Farethorn ticket platform.
// Variant B applies dynamic surge pricing to off-peak shows;
// do not enable outside the experiment cohort.
// Rate limits are strict — batch requests where possible.
// Config is read once at startup; restart after edits.
// The internal pricing-service key is set directly below.

API key for kajeg-yawig: kto4_cgwL

Handover: Queryweave planner regression (Marla → Tobin). After the v4.2 cost-model change, join reordering on the Larkspur tenant shard picks nested loops over hash joins for mid-cardinality tables. I bisected to the stats sampler commit and left a failing repro in the planner test suite. Please review the revert branch carefully before merging. The planner service currently runs with these configuration values:

service settings:
ralael:
  pin: 7453
  tenant: zorath
  seal: seal_087806e4
  metrics_host: metrics.ralael.paliqworks.example
  standby_team: fraath
  escalation: praok-istiel
  nonce: 10e083